A Liters to Pounds Calculator is a measurement conversion tool used to convert the volume of a liquid (in liters) into its equivalent weight in pounds. This is particularly useful in scenarios where you need to know the weight of a liquid for cooking, shipping, industrial purposes, or scientific calculations.
Liquids have different densities, so the calculator may allow you to input the type of liquid or its density for precise conversion. This ensures accuracy, as one liter of water is not the same weight as one liter of oil or mercury.
How the Liters to Pounds Calculator Works
The calculator relies on the relationship between volume, density, and weight.
Core Formula:
Weight (lbs) = Volume (liters) × Density (kg/L) × 2.20462
Where:
- Volume (liters) = The liquid quantity you want to convert
- Density (kg/L) = The density of the liquid (for water, it’s 1 kg/L)
- 2.20462 = Conversion factor from kilograms to pounds
This formula allows for accurate conversion across different liquids based on their densities.

Practical Example
Suppose you have 3 liters of water.
- Volume = 3 liters
- Density = 1 kg/L (water)
Step 1: Convert to kilograms
3 × 1 = 3 kg
Step 2: Convert to pounds
3 × 2.20462 ≈ 6.61386 lbs
So, 3 liters of water weigh approximately 6.61 pounds.

Tips for Accurate Conversion
- Know the exact density of your liquid for precision
- Use metric measurements whenever possible
- Double-check units before converting
- Remember that temperature can slightly affect density
- For general purposes, water density (1 kg/L) is usually sufficient
Common Mistakes to Avoid
- Assuming all liquids have the same density
- Forgetting to convert kilograms to pounds
- Inputting incorrect volume units
- Ignoring temperature effects on density
- Relying on rough estimates for precise applications
